About the Composer: Jonathan Dove

Jonathan Dove is a British composer whose work spans opera, orchestral music, and chamber repertoire. His compositional voice combines lyrical melodic writing with rhythmic vitality, and he has become a significant figure in contemporary classical music through commissions from major ensembles and venues worldwide.

Why we love this

Dove writes for string quartet with genuine understanding of the ensemble's voice; these quartets balance lyrical expression with structural clarity, making them substantial enough for concert programming yet accessible enough for serious student ensembles. The 84-page collection offers multiple works, giving quartets flexibility in selecting pieces that suit their artistic goals and technical capabilities.

What to expect

Dove's quartets inhabit a musical world that feels both modern and deeply musical. His writing prizes melodic continuity and emotional directness; passages shift between lyrical warmth, rhythmic energy, and moments of introspection, creating an arc that feels purposeful and never arbitrary.

Who it's for

String quartets seeking contemporary chamber music that moves beyond the standard classical and romantic repertoire. These works reward ensembles with solid intonation and a commitment to ensemble balance; they are suitable for advanced student quartets as well as pre-professional and amateur ensembles.

How to get the most out of it

  • Listen closely to how Dove distributes thematic material across the four instruments; resist the urge to let the first violin dominate and allow the collaborative dialogue to emerge naturally.
  • Pay attention to textural shifts between movements; some passages may be sparse while others are densely voiced, and clarity comes from understanding Dove's instrumental layering rather than simply playing louder.
  • Work the rhythmic precision carefully in passages where all four parts move together, as Dove often uses rhythmic unison to create structural moments that require tight ensemble coordination.

How to use it

Program individual quartets on chamber music recitals alongside established classics, or structure a full program around multiple Dove works to showcase a single composer's range. These pieces also serve well in educational concert settings where you want to introduce audiences to living compositional voices.
